Files
dees-wcctools/changelog.md

2.0 KiB
Raw Blame History

Changelog

2025-06-26 - 1.0.100 - fix(wcc-dashboard)

Prevent duplicate application of scroll positions in dashboard to avoid interfering with user scrolling

  • Added a private 'scrollPositionsApplied' property to track if scroll positions have already been applied
  • Introduced a guard in the applyScrollPositions method to ensure the scroll state is applied only once

2025-06-26 - 1.0.99 - fix(dashboard)

Fix scroll state preservation in dashboard by tracking frame and sidebar scroll positions and updating the URL accordingly.

  • Added frameScrollY and sidebarScrollY properties to capture scroll positions.
  • Set up scroll listeners on wcc-frame and wcc-sidebar to update scroll state.
  • Implemented debounced updates to modify the URL with current scroll positions without navigation.
  • Restored scroll positions from URL query parameters during initialization.

2025-06-16 - 1.0.97 - properties-panel

  • Improve element detection timing and value handling in properties panel

2025-06-16 - 1.0.96 - properties-panel

  • Enhance element detection and error handling for nested structures

2025-06-16 - 1.0.95 - package

  • Correct path for demotools export in package.json

2025-06-16 - 1.0.94 - demotools

  • Enhance runAfterRender to provide full DOM API access and improve element selection

2025-06-16 - 1.0.92 - demotools

  • Update DeesDemoWrapper to handle multiple slotted elements in runAfterRender callback

2025-06-16 - 1.0.91 - readme

  • Update documentation with comprehensive overview, quick start guide, and detailed feature descriptions

2025-06-16 - 1.0.90 - demo/properties/refactor

  • Add DeesDemoWrapper component for enhanced demo element handling
  • Enhance element detection in properties panel with recursive search and retry mechanism
  • Refactor code structure for improved readability and maintainability

2024-05-06 to 2020-05-10 - 1.0.891.0.17 - core

  • Over a series of releases, trivial core fixes and updates were applied.
  • (Note: Version 1.0.87 also included an update to the documentation.)